IMPORTANT: This vehicle is going under sale pending. 1972 Chevrolet
K5 Blazer. This original two-wheel-drive Blazer was one of less
than 3,400 built and is powered by a freshened-up 350ci Chevrolet
small-block engine backed by a 700R4 automatic transmission with
overdrive. Features installed during the restoration include
ceramic-coated headers, dual exhaust, lowering kit with gas-charged
shocks, front sway bar, new 4-wheel disc brakes with red
powder-coated calipers, custom one-off Hot Rods by Boyd 20-inch
wheels wrapped in Nito tires, wiring harness with new fuse design,
new tilt steering column and period-correct Chevrolet Rally
steering wheel. The exterior is finished in Infiniti Blue Pearl
with a fully removable white top. It features a hidden latch
tailgate, a relocated fuel filler with door, new chrome, flat
smoked glass rear windows and a Motor City K5 rear hatch strut kit.
The front bucket seats and back bench seat have been professionally
upholstered in factory-style white parchment with black and white
houndstooth inserts. Sound-deadening insulation was laid below the
new black carpet, and the door and rear panels feature scrolling
like those seen from the factory. It also features a new Classic
